Output 57ab7a425c22771071599f53bed21e321308ffeda7c52bd0527799e34f1dc323:45

value
1331821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0491423986e68fe51daebeccb3e74d1f19b8c9ef OP_EQUAL
address
327Ae4YCTaUB2QjgcX4CpP9pTirWNWbokM
transaction
57ab7a425c22771071599f53bed21e321308ffeda7c52bd0527799e34f1dc323
spent
true